what on earth is an HVAC line set? It is the paired copper tubing that backlinks the indoor coil towards the outdoor condenser or heat pump. The much larger tube carries amazing vapor on cooling and heat vapor on heating, the lesser tube carries liquid refrigerant. The pair kinds the freeway on your refrigerant. When sized and installed the right way, pressures stabilize, superheat and subcooling fall right into a predictable window, and also the compressor lives a protracted, silent everyday living.
Why does line set top quality alter effectiveness? since friction and heat achieve are intruders. Undersized tubing, crushed bends, sloppy flares, or thin, gapped insulation power the compressor to complete excess perform. The end result is higher head stress, greater amperage attract, and reduce ability in the registers. In measured assessments on authentic households, I've viewed a heat pump get three to seven % capability merely by correcting kinks, re-insulating suction runs, and environment suitable flare torque.
how much time can a line established be? producers publish allowable duration and rise limits. Most residential programs tolerate runs during the fifteen to fifty foot selection devoid of Unique methods. extended operates can do the job, but you regularly have to have manufacturing unit accepted line diameter modifications along with a precise ounce addition of refrigerant for the additional quantity. dismiss Those people tables so you invite oil return concerns and noisy startups. When unsure, I check the set up manual, then get in touch with tech aid prior to opening the nitrogen bottle.

am i able to reuse an previous line set on a new procedure? Yes, When the tubing measurement matches the new devices specs, the copper walls are sound, and you also execute a proper triple evacuation right after an aggressive nitrogen sweep. In case the old established ran mineral oil and you are transferring to fashionable refrigerants, system for an extended cleanout and validate having a micron gauge. If insulation is Sunshine baked or crumbling, swap it.
Is thicker insulation worthwhile? Of course, if the operate passes through sizzling Areas like attics or sunlit exterior partitions. I see suction line temperature drops of quite a few levels when upgrading to closed mobile insulation with intact vapor barrier. humidity on the surface of the insulation is often a red flag the barrier is compromised.
Do tender bends defeat elbows? Almost always. Each and every sharp fitting adds tension fall. When you use a bender and give the copper a easy radius, oil return enhances and compressor strain falls. I acknowledge 1 or 2 fittings only when structure forces the route.
What leak rate is acceptable? Zero. great installs demonstrate limited using a standing nitrogen tension take a look at, no drift, along with a deep, confirmed vacuum. If you see even gradual creep on the gauge, discover it now, not soon after drywall closes the chase.

The copper itself, and why “near more than enough” will not be good enough
Installers often inherit a line set route that labored for just a smaller procedure and take a look at to extend it. that's the way you end up with a two ton warmth pump over a liquid line sized for a a person as well as a fifty percent ton coil. The compressor will likely not complain in week just one, but head pressure climbs on the first humid heat wave and efficiency falls. The correct is straightforward, even though it takes willpower. Match the liquid and suction diameters towards the equipment desk, affirm for duration and rise, and safeguard the suction line from heat obtain alongside all the run, such as the last foot near the condenser wherever sunlight bakes insulation and tape.
On brazed joints, heat Manage is everything. I've watched techs roast a valve physique and Cook dinner the seals because they required speed. We use wet rags and warmth blocking paste, we goal the flame Hence the filler flows devoid of overheating the valve, and we have been affected individual. A mirror helps the thing is the backside of a joint. whenever you sweat within a filter drier, position the arrow the best way whenever and maintain it shaded from direct condenser discharge air. I choose to Identify it near the indoor coil where the temperature is much more stable.

Insulation specifics that make your mind up convenience
Insulation does much more than safeguard versus perspiring. It preserves ability. inadequately taped seams or chewed up elbows Allow warm attic air rob the suction line of cold. That demonstrates up being a two or three diploma reduction on the registers. A homeowner will feel that loss about the far bedrooms. Use closed mobile insulation with intact pores and skin and seal every single seam with matching vapor barrier tape. where by the line set passes by unconditioned Place, sleeve it for toughness. close to the condenser, guard the last feet with UV rated wrap.
area scenario, attic retrofit in August
We had a 36,000 BTU procedure starving at peak load. Liquid line was undersized, suction insulation was slashed open around a roof truss, and the flare within the outdoor services valve confirmed Resource marks from an aged wrench. We rerouted two limited bends into one particular extensive sweep, upsized the liquid line for each the maker’s desk for a forty five foot run with 8 toes of rise, rebuilt the flare having a calibrated Software as well as a dab of refrigerant oil, then replaced all suction insulation with thick shut cell sleeves and clean tape. Head stress fell into spec, amps dropped by approximately 9 %, and provide air attained two levels. The shopper didn't have a new condenser, just a process that finally breathed the way it absolutely was developed.

humidity, evac targets, plus the willpower of dry systems
Moisture is really a quiet killer. It turns oil acidic, trashes bearings, and pits valves. A deep vacuum confirmed using a micron gauge just isn't a reward, it's the baseline. I choose to see a steady reading that does not rebound when you close the Main equipment. If it rises quick, you possibly have moisture hiding while in the oil movie or possibly a leak. In both instances, ready would not repair it. Sweep with nitrogen, repeat the pull, and look at the figures. The moment an apprentice sees a clean decay exam, they realize why we do it every time.

Commissioning, where by the gains turn out to be serious
After the nitrogen stands nevertheless as well as vacuum holds, charge by body weight and make sure Together with the quantities the device expects. Gauge readings make sense only when airflow is suitable, so I stability static stress and verify the blower is about for the appropriate tonnage. Then I Examine subcooling and superheat. If superheat wanders significant, I hunt for duct constraints or heat get within the suction line in advance of I twist a valve. endurance earns quieter, much more efficient units and far much less callbacks.

Answers to quick, large effect issues
Does a UV rated line established go over matter? Sure, exactly where sunlight eats insulation, a suitable go over prevents skin cracks and keeps the vapor barrier intact. Additionally, it cleans up the exterior search and protects from weed trimmers.
Is torque on flare nuts actually important? Yes, more than tightening cracks copper within the seat, underneath tightening leaks below temperature swings. Use a torque wrench as well as maker’s spec. A small fall of approved oil within the cone aids the flare seat clean up.
must I pull the cores through evacuation? Indeed, take out Schrader cores with a proper tool to fall restriction. near from the Resource and reinstall cores after you move a steady decay take a look at.
What about line established filters or screens? Use a filter drier sized for your tonnage, set up during the liquid line Together with the arrow pointed toward the coil. Replace after any burnout or significant open fix. Screens at flare connections are uncommon and never a substitute for cleanse brazing and vacuum apply.

Compact checklist for installers
- Match liquid and suction diameters for the tools chart with the operate size and rise.
- strategy the route for soft bends, then secure the line set to circumvent rub factors and vibration.
- defend the suction line with continual, sealed, shut mobile insulation from coil to condenser.
- Pressure test with dry nitrogen, then pull a verified deep vacuum with cores removed.
- cost by weight, ensure with subcooling and superheat at right airflow.
speedy comparisons that steer intelligent alternatives
- Pre-insulated bundles speed installs, but verify insulation thickness and UV resistance.
- smooth copper eases routing, rigid copper retains shape in exposed runs; decide for The trail, not behavior.
- shut mobile insulation with intact pores and skin beats patchwork sleeves in warm attics.
- Torque wrenches on flare nuts conquer guesses; leaks discovered afterwards Price more than the Device.
- just one vast sweep beats two restricted elbows for oil return and quieter operation.

FAQs
How do I am aware if my current line established is the wrong sizing? A tech can Review your tubing diameters to the current products handbook, then Examine pressures, subcooling, and superheat under stable airflow. signs and symptoms contain higher head strain, noisy startups, and uneven room temperatures.
What vacuum stage should I anticipate on a correct evacuation? professionals concentrate on below 500 microns using a steady decay take a look at. the precise number is dependent upon ambient circumstances, though the critical is balance following isolation. A fast rebound points to humidity or even a leak.
Can insulation gaps seriously alter ease and comfort? Certainly, even little gaps incorporate warmth acquire to the suction line in hot Areas. That steals capability, Specifically on extended attic runs. ongoing, sealed insulation restores that shed functionality.
